How to Prepare Your Business for Health Insurance Open Enrollment
Open enrollment for health insurance through the healthcare marketplace begins November 1, 2018, and lasts through December 15, 2018. Plans sold during this enrollment period go into effect on January 1, 2019.

How to Prepare Your Business for Hurricane Season
While hurricanes can happen at any time of the year, hurricane season officially begins June 1 and ends on November 30. These are the months when hurricanes are most likely to occur in the Atlantic region.
